Effects of Antrodia cinnamomea polysaccharide and zinc on slaughter per-formance,meat quality and muscle antioxidant capacity of Mahuang broilers
The purpose of this study was to explore the effects of the addition of Antrodia cinnamomea polysaccharides and zinc in the diet on growth performance,slaughter performance,meat quality and antioxidant capacity of Mahuang broilers,and to provide theoretical and experi-mental basis for the application of Antrodia cinnamomea polysaccharides and zinc in broilers production.A total of 180 35-day-old healthy Mahuang broilers were randomly di-vided into three groups:basal diet group(CK),the basal diet supplemented with 500 mg/kg Antrodia cinnamomea polysaccharides(ACP)group and the basal diet supplemented with 500 mg/kg Antrodia cinnamomea polysaccharides and 100 mg/kg zinc(ACP+Zn)group,with six replicates per group and 10 broilers per replicate.The experiment lasted for 28 days,and growth performance related indexes were recorded during the ex-periment.At 63 days of age,one to two chickens from each replicate group were slaughtered and sampled to determine indexes related to slaughter performance,meat quality and antioxidant activity.The results showed that compared with the control,pH45 min values of breast muscle in ACP and ACP+Zn treatments were significantly increased(P<0.05),and drip loss rate was significantly decreased(P<0.05).Compared with control and ACP+Zn treatment,the chewiness of breast muscle in ACP treatment was significantly increased(P<0.05).Compared with the control,malondialdehyde(MDA)content in breast muscle in ACP and ACP+Zn treatments was significantly decreased(P<0.05).The results indicated that dietary supplemen-tation of Antrodia cinnamomea polysaccharides alone or combined supplementation of Antrodia cinnamomea polysaccharides and zinc could reduce the drip loss of breast muscle,regulate its pH,improve muscle quality and antioxidant capacity of broilers breast muscle.
